Eddie Raymond Rago Sr., 91, a native of Napoleonville, La., and a resident of Thibodaux, La., died Sunday, April 6.
He is survived by his wife, Ruby Guidry Rago; son, Eddie Raymond Rago Jr. and wife, Dorothy “Dot”; grandchildren, Ann Bourgeois and Bonnie Loker and husband, Brad; and great-grandchildren, Lane Bourgeois, Madison Loker, Matthew Loker and Miles Loker.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Johnny Rago and Juliette Trosclair; and his grandchild’s husband, Bryant Bourgeois.
He was an honorary member of the Knights of Columbus Council No. 1099 in Napoleonville and an usher for St. Joseph Co-Cathedral for many years.
Visitation will be 9 a.m. to 11 a.m. Thursday, April 10, at St. Joseph Co-Cathedral in Thibodaux with mass to follow. He will be buried at the church cemetery.
Landry’s Funeral Home is in charge of the arrangements.
